Job Description

Overview We are seeking a skilled and proactive Maintenance Technician to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for maintaining, repairing, and troubleshooting a variety of equipment and systems across our facilities. This role offers an opportunity to work in a dynamic environment where mechanical knowledge, technical skills, and leadership qualities are highly valued. The Maintenance Technician plays a critical role in ensuring operational efficiency, safety, and the longevity of our equipment and infrastructure. Responsibilities Perform routine inspections and preventative maintenance on machinery, HVAC systems, refrigeration units, and other equipment to ensure optimal operation. Diagnose and repair mechanical issues using schematics and technical manuals. Conduct appliance repairs and service tasks related to HVAC/R systems, air conditioning, and refrigeration units. Troubleshoot electrical and mechanical faults, replacing or repairing components as needed. Assist with construction or renovation projects related to facility maintenance. Lead small teams during maintenance projects or repairs when necessary, demonstrating leadership skills. Maintain detailed records of maintenance activities, repairs, and inspections for compliance and future reference. Ensure all work complies with safety standards and protocols to promote a safe working environment. Qualifications Proven experience as a service technician or maintenance technician with a focus on appliance repair, HVAC/R systems, or refrigeration. Strong mechanical knowledge with the ability to read schematics and technical diagrams. Experience in equipment repair, HVAC systems, air conditioning, refrigeration, or related fields such as construction is preferred. Demonstrated leadership skills with the ability to guide team members during maintenance tasks. Knowledge of safety procedures and regulations related to building maintenance and equipment operation. Ability to troubleshoot complex issues efficiently and effectively. Relevant certifications or licenses in HVAC/R or appliance repair are advantageous but not mandatory.
